Skip to content
Browse files

tests_require in setup.py; nose+coverage on traves

Corresponding .gitignore tweaks.
  • Loading branch information...
1 parent ccf7d90 commit 25f50106745a2781a075671f88cb4b910613f666 @BigBlueHat BigBlueHat committed Dec 16, 2013
Showing with 4 additions and 1 deletion.
  1. +2 −0 .gitignore
  2. +1 −1 .travis.yml
  3. +1 −0 setup.py
View
2 .gitignore
@@ -18,3 +18,5 @@ distribute-0.6.8.tar.gz
debian/python-couchapp
debian/couchapp
couchapp/autopush/select_backport.so
+.coverage
+cover/*
View
2 .travis.yml
@@ -11,6 +11,6 @@ before_script:
- pip install coveralls
script:
- python setup.py install
- - nosetests tests
+ - nosetests tests --with-coverage --coverage-package=couchapp --cover-html
after_success:
- coveralls
View
1 setup.py
@@ -152,6 +152,7 @@ def main():
author_email='benoitc@e-engura.org',
description='Standalone CouchDB Application Development Made Simple.',
long_description=long_description,
+ tests_require = ['nose', 'coverage'],
test_suite="tests",
keywords='couchdb couchapp',
platforms=['any'],

0 comments on commit 25f5010

Please sign in to comment.
Something went wrong with that request. Please try again.